meta:
name: Markster
url: https://markster.ai/
source: Derived from markster.ai page content and theme CSS assets
generated_for: MCP UI and assistant-facing surfaces tied to Markster Business OS
updated_at_utc: "2026-02-20"
identity:
brand_name: Markster
category: Revenue systems / AI growth operations for service businesses
positioning:
- Operator-first growth system
- Owner-approved execution
- Predictable pipeline and recurring revenue discipline
mission_tone: practical, direct, owner-centric, execution focused
voice_and_copy:
principles:
- Direct and unflinching about the problem
- Claims backed by proof examples and outcomes
- Founder-level credibility, no hype language
- Short decision-framed messaging with clear next step
- Confidence without overpromising; includes risk-reduction language
dos:
- Use concise, operator-style language
- Lead with measurable business outcomes
- Use active voice and clear imperatives
- Keep approvals and accountability visible in flow
donts:
- Avoid jargon-heavy abstract marketing fluff
- Avoid ambiguous promises with no proof
- Avoid over-styled copy detached from execution value
voice:
archetype: operator
formality: confident-professional
energy: calm-but-urgent
personality: [direct, transparent, owner-respecting]
preferred_terms:
- growth system
- playbooks
- qualified conversations
- response time
- owner approval
- results
visual_system:
color:
primary:
brand_blue: "#0a4a7d"
ink: "#1f2559"
ink_light: "#62668a"
neutral:
n100: "#ffffff"
n200: "#fafafc"
n300: "#f4f4f9"
n400: "#e7e8f1"
n500: "#bdbfd1"
n600: "#62668a"
n700: "#1f2559"
support:
green: "#65c855"
green_light: "#e3fdde"
error: "#dc3545"
warning: "#ffc107"
success: "#28a745"
red_accent: "#f4263e"
text:
body: "#62668a"
heading: "#1f2559"
muted: "#71727a"
inverse: "#ffffff"
surface:
page: "#ffffff"
subtle_section: "#fafafc"
highlight: "#e3fdde"
card: "#ffffff"
typography:
font_family:
heading: Plus Jakarta Display, sans-serif
body: Plus Jakarta Display, sans-serif
fallback: system-ui, -apple-system, Segoe UI, Roboto, Helvetica, Arial, sans-serif
scale:
base: "16px"
line_height_body: "27px"
line_height_body_mobile: "26px"
h1:
desktop: "48px / 62px"
mobile: "36px / 44px"
h2:
desktop: "38px / 48px"
mobile: "30px / 40px"
h3:
desktop: "24px / 34px"
mobile: "24px / 31px"
h4:
desktop: "22px / 28px"
mobile: "22px / 28px"
h5: "18px / 24px"
h6: "16px / 22px"
body_copy: "16px"
small_copy: "14px"
button_copy: "14-16px"
weights:
light: 300
regular: 400
medium: 500
semibold: 600
bold: 700
tracking:
body: 0.5px
body_mobile: 0
heading: -0.1px
spacing_and_shape:
gutter:
default_horizontal: 20px
section_desktop_padding: 80px 20px
section_mobile_padding: 56px 40px 72px
section_mobile_min: 0 40px 40px
radius:
button: 12px
card: 36px
input: 10px
pill: 50px
shadows:
- "0 3px 10px rgba(31,37,89,.04)"
- "0 8px 18px rgba(31,37,89,.05)"
- "0 16px 51px rgba(28,26,74,.04)"
- button_hover: "drop-shadow(0 2px 6px rgba(31,37,89,.16))"
interaction_states:
transitions:
default: 0.2s ease-in-out
hover_scale_cards: "transform: scale(1.03)"
hover_scale_buttons: "transform: scale(1.05)"
link_hover: primary_blue (#0a4a7d)
focus_style: focus-visible with clear contrast and no aggressive glow
components:
button_primary_dark:
background: "#0a4a7d"
text: "#ffffff"
radius: 12px
padding: 20px 28px
shadow: "0 2px 6px rgba(31,37,89,.16)"
hover:
background: "#0600ff"
text: "#ffffff"
scale: 1.05
button_primary_white:
background: "#ffffff"
text: "#0a4a7d"
border: "1px solid #bdbfd1"
radius: 12px
padding: 20px 28px
hover:
background: "#0a4a7d"
text: "#ffffff"
border: "#0a4a7d"
scale: 1.05
card:
background: "#ffffff"
border: "1px solid #f4f4f9"
radius: 36px
shadow: "0 3px 10px rgba(31,37,89,.04)"
form_field:
height: 62px
border: "1px solid #e7e8f1"
radius: 10px
focus_border: "2px solid #0a4a7d"
text: "#1f2559"
placeholder: "#bdbfd1"
iconography_and_media:
style: minimal vector + dashboard-like data visuals
imagery_direction:
- owner stories / proof
- dashboard snippets
- process cards
- clean business context over abstract art
motion:
approach: subtle, intentional, non-distracting
use:
- hover lift on cards
- soft shadows
- AOS-style progressive content reveal
accessibility:
contrast_goal: WCAG 2.0 AA intent
text_size:
base: 16px
responsive: clear scaling in mobile breakpoints
contrast_checks:
- Blue-on-text pairings used for links/buttons and headings
- muted neutral body text kept readable on white backgrounds
content_rules:
headline_pattern:
- Pain + consequence
- What they get + proof
- Direct offer with low friction next step
cta_pattern:
- imperative action verbs
- clear ownership
- low-friction trial framing (14-day, start/test tour language)
- risk reduction statements
forbids:
- buzzword-only storytelling
- unbounded guarantees
- dark, heavy emotional pressure
platform_guidance:
theme: web-first, service-B2B growth systems
ui_density: moderate; breathable spacing and strong section hierarchy
primary_layout_pattern:
- hero statement
- pain/diagnosis section
- proof blocks
- step-by-step onboarding
- social proof
- direct CTA footer
responsive_breakpoints_observed:
- "≤857px"
- "≤767px"
- "1000px (header/mobile swap)"
copy_length: short paragraphs with high-signal numerics (K, %, time, $, ROI)
sources:
- https://markster.ai/
- https://markster.ai/accessibility
- https://markster.ai/hubfs/hub_generated/template_assets/1/240330832060/1768441463827/template_main.min.css
- https://markster.ai/hubfs/hub_generated/template_assets/1/240330832064/1768441455482/template_theme-overrides.min.css